OLED technology has established itself through superior contrast and deep black levels together with precise pixel light management abilities. Conventional OLED panels use fewer organic layers to generate light that requires higher brightness to result in lower material durability and increased energy consumption and reduced panel operational time. OLED screens achieve their optimal performance under controlled indoor lighting conditions while their performance drops in bright outdoor conditions. Premium OLED smartphones and TVs use software tone mapping with peak-brightness bursts to create the effect of continuous light output instead of achieving actual sustained brightness levels. The problem exists because organic emitters distribute electrical energy through their limited light-emitting layers which results in this physical limitation. The long-standing tradeoff exists because OLED displays provide visual quality while LCD technologies dominate brightness performance.

What Penta Tandem Technology Actually Is
Samsung Display developed Penta Tandem OLED technology to eliminate the structural flaws that create operational limitations. The technology developed by Samsung Display implements five stacked emissive layers as its design base because of its name "penta" which means five. The panel reaches its maximum brightness through light output from each layer because its design permits multiple layers to work together without creating too much electrical load for a single organic layer. The system generates enhanced efficiency through its energy distribution method, which reduces both thermal burden and material degradation. The method needs multiple emitters to create brightness, which means pushing one emitter beyond its limits should no longer be used to achieve brightness. The new process establishes continuous luminance as the primary way to increase OLED brightness beyond temporary light production. The solution requires an architectural update instead of a simple calibration adjustment.
Why This Matters for Real-World Viewing
Penta Tandem creates real-world impacts because its technology solves common user interface problems. Higher sustained luminance enables users to view smartphones outdoors, who watch TVs in glare-heavy living rooms, who work on HDR content mastering. HDR10 and Dolby Vision show highlights correctly through their brightness headroom because they maintain all crucial contrast details. The shadow depth in OLED panels remains intact through their multi-layer emission, which also increases highlight brightness, instead of making the image appear flat throughout extreme brightness conditions. Sunlight readability for mobile devices becomes available without draining excessive battery power. The technology provides uniform brightness throughout entire display panels instead of limiting its effect to small areas that contain highlight zones. The technology enhances peak brightness values while improving image quality in environments with uncontrolled lighting conditions.

A Shift in the OLED Value Proposition
Penta Tandem OLED transforms the competitive landscape for OLED technology against other display systems. Consumers used to select OLED because of its superior contrast while they picked LCD technology for its higher brightness levels. The introduction of multi-layer emission security systems has made that tradeoff impossible to maintain. The display technology enables OLED to sustain brightness levels while keeping image integrity intact. High-brightness LCDs that dominated automotive displays and outdoor kiosks and professional reference monitors need to make space for OLED displays which will expand into those areas. OLED displays become a high-performance display technology that organizations can use as their standard display technology instead of treating it as a niche product. Penta Tandem will transform consumer expectations about OLED screens because it enables screen technology to combine all fundamental display capabilities into one product design.
